Blackberries Benefits For Dogs. Although there are many benefits to eating blackberries for humans, it is fair to mention that not all of these are fully understood when it comes to dogs. The antioxidants in blackberries can help support your dog’s immune system and overall health by reducing oxidative stress. But can dogs eat blackberries safely — and what do you need to know before feeding one to your pup? thankfully, blackberries are safe for dogs, and even healthy in moderation, as a good source of antioxidants and several key vitamins.
